The P0440 code means that the control module has detected a leak in the Evaporative Emission (EVAP). Loose fuel tank filler cap is the most common cause that triggers the P0440 code. This code can be caused by a loose or damaged fuel tank filler cap, leaking valves or …Possible SolutionsWith a P0440 OBD-II trouble code, diagnosis can be tricky at times. Here are some things to try: Remove and reinstall the gas cap, clear the code, and drive for a day and see if the codes come back. Inspect the EVAP system for cuts/holes in tubes/hoses. Inspect for damaged or disconnected hoses around the Evap purge solenoid.

Engine at idle speed for 2 minutes, BARO sensor under 8,000 feet, ECT signal more than 170ºF, MAP signal less than 15.7" Hg, no Low Fuel, PTO "off", and the PCM did not detect any EVAP purge flow after the Leak Detection Pump (LDP) test passed. This code sets in 2 Trip (s). There are many potential causes of code P0440. Missing, defective, damaged, or loose gas cap (*Most Common) Leaking or disconnected EVAP hose. Faulty purge volume valve. Faulty canister vent control valve. Charcoal canister leak. Leaking fuel tank.
